About the Organization We are undergoing a historic industrial shift-moving from building great vehicles to building the sophisticated, scalable systems that power them. The Advanced Industrial Technology organization was created to operationalize this shift. Our mission is not to deploy isolated tools; it is to build an ecosystem that learns from factory data, transforms it into scalable platforms, and delivers measurable enterprise value. This organization is designed to position us as a leader in industrial innovation. We accelerate digital evolution and manufacturing excellence by integrating cutting-edge technology directly into our global operations. Our structure includes vertical business units focused on specific technology stacks, supported by shared services that ensure scale and operational consistency. As part of this team, the Sight Vertical is responsible for building an end-to-end business around AI/ML anomaly detection products using both image data ( Sight ) and parametric data ( Sense ). This vertical transforms raw data into actionable manufacturing intelligence through products focused on visual error-proofing, defect detection, and assembly process monitoring.
